~ H1N1 and Seasonal Flu Message from John W. Beckley, Hunterdon County Health Officer~
“Going by the calls we’re getting at the county health department, it is increasingly clear that Hunterdon residents are concerned about both seasonal and H1N1 flu. Complicating matters right now are challenges with ensuring availability, again, for both kinds of influenza vaccine.
I want to share what I’m hearing from my direct contacts at the New Jersey Department of Health & Senior Services. There are delays right now in manufacturers shipping regular seasonal flu vaccine to many physician offices throughout the U.S. It is not so much a question of if but rather when the ordered doses will arrive. I ask you to be patient even as I understand your concern. With regards to H1N1 flu vaccine, we expect our initial shipment – as do local physician practices around the county – within the next 10 days. Once these deliveries are locked in, we’ll immediately announce the H1N1 flu clinic details.
